Canadian Hacker-for-Hire for Russia Pleads Guilty

Karim Baratov, 22, pleaded guilty to hacking Gmail and Yandex webmail accounts of individuals earmarked by Russia’s FSB state security service. He admitted that he generally spear-phished victims, sending them emails from accounts he hosted. The Kremlin has denied those allegations. He was one of four men named in a 47-count federal indictment filed in February and unsealed in March. The indictment is tied in part to a 2014 hack attack against search giant Yahoo that exposed 500 million accounts.”]
